Learn from the Master of Flat-Plane Figure Carving

One of the world’s most notable folk artists, Harley Refsal has been decorated by the King of Norway for his pioneering contributions to Norwegian folk art, particularly flat-plane figure carving. A Professor Emeritus of Scandinavian Folk Art, he shares his expertise with thousands of carvers in courses and presentations across North America. Harley was featured in a PBS Craft in America episode, appeared as guest woodcarver on Prairie Home Companion, and was honored as Woodcarver of the Year by Woodcarving Illustrated magazine.

In this book, Harley shows you how to carve and paint engaging folk-art caricatures in the classic Scandinavian style. Carving Flat-Plane Style Caricatures presents more than 50 imaginative figure patterns for you to carve—from lumberjacks and golfers to trolls and elves.

Carving Flat-Plane Style Caricatures shows you how to carve more than 50 imaginative figure patterns in the traditional flat-plane style, from lumberjacks and golfers to trolls and elves. Front and side-view patterns show you how to achieve success with just one knife and a few simple, well-placed cuts.Once you try it, you'll be hooked by this distinctive style of figure carving, in which large flat areas called 'planes' are deliberately left intact. There's no smoothing, rounding, sculpting or sanding involved. Each simple finished piece merely implies detail - and says more by carving less.Discover how to carve and paint both a humorous folksy character and a colourful toy horse, with step-by-step photos and detailed instructions.
